从Full-Text Search全文检索到RAG检索增强 时光飞逝,转眼间六年过去了,六年前铁蛋优化单表千万级数据查询性能的场景依然历历在目,铁蛋也从最开始做CRUD转行去了大数据平台开发,混迹包装开源的业务,机缘巧合下做了实时…
2024/11/26 12:54:05Ubuntu22.04上源码构建ROS noetic 起因准备环境创建工作目录并下载源码安装编译依赖包安装ros_comm和rosconsole包的两个补丁并修改pluginlib包的CMakeLists的编译器版本编译安装ROS noetic和ros_test验证 起因 最近在研究VINS-Mono从ROS移植到ROS2,发现在编写feat…
2024/11/23 16:34:13Hey家人们,今天来聊聊我们经常听到的“第二杯半价”背后的经济学原理,看似简单的促销活动,其实暗藏玄机哦! 🔍【原理解析】 首先,这个策略其实是基于消费者心理学和经济学的交叉点——边际成本和边际收益。…
2024/11/25 5:10:301. 安装依赖 npm i -D iconify/jsonnpm i --save-dev iconify/vue2. 页面使用 导入组件 import { Icon } from iconify/vue使用组件 <Icon icon"mdi-light:home" />icon 属性的值的格式为 图标集名称:图标名称搜索目标图标 打开官网 https://icon-sets.icon…
2024/11/23 11:18:07题目大意:有$n(n\leqslant3500)$个人坐成一个环,$0$号手上有个球,每秒钟可以向左或向右传球,问$m$秒后球在$0$号手上的方案数。题解:一个$O(nm)$的$DP$,$f_{i,j}f_{i-1,j-1}f_{i-1,j1}$($f_{i,j…
2024/11/28 7:54:52 人评论 次浏览Platform: RK3399 OS: Android 7.1 Kernel: v4.4.83 现象: 问题一: 每次插上USB打印机会弹出以下权限框 问题二: 开机后主动打开打印机demo,默认没有权限操作USB打印机 解决方法: 问题一对应方法: diff …
2024/11/28 6:57:30 人评论 次浏览000 前言在讨论浏览器优化之前,首先我们先分析下从客户端发起一个HTTP请求到用户接收到响应之间,都发生了什么?知己知彼,才能百战不殆。这也是作为一个WEB开发者,为什么一定要深入学习TCP/IP等网络知识。001 到底发生什…
2024/11/28 5:46:15 人评论 次浏览概率论与数理统计(6):数理统计的基本概念 至此进入数理统计部分 引入: 文章目录概率论与数理统计(6):数理统计的基本概念引入:一.总体与样本1.总体2.样本定义3.经验分布函数(样本分布函数)二.抽样分布1.统计量常用统计量样本平均值样本方差推导样本…
2024/11/28 4:10:09 人评论 次浏览overridePendingTransition 在startActivity()或finish()后,调用overridePendingTransition(R.anim.**in,R.anim.**out)方法. 一)实现淡入淡出的效果如下: startActivity(new Intent(SplashActi…
2024/11/28 8:31:55 人评论 次浏览题目链接 首先拆点,把每个点拆成4个点,表示到达这个点的时候赛车的朝向。 然后考虑连边。 相邻同向并且都是可以走的点直接连边权1的边。 至于怎么转向,只需在每个点\(i\)向每个方向一直拓展直到不能走为止,如果当前点的深度大于灵…
2024/11/28 8:31:25 人评论 次浏览分页,就是按照某种规则显示分组数据集,但是在SQL Server 中,分页并不是十分容易就能够实现。在过去,开发人员通常需要自己编写程序,使用临时表格来实现分页功能,或者将所有的数据结果集返回到客户端&#x…
2024/11/28 8:30:54 人评论 次浏览2.1 实验目的 (1)理解扩展ACL和标准ACL的区别 (2)掌握扩展ACL的配置和应用 (3)熟悉扩展ACL的调试 2.2 实验原理 1.扩展ACL配置命令 为了更加精确地控制流量过滤,我们可以使用编号在 100 到 199 …
2024/11/28 8:30:24 人评论 次浏览什么是RPA? RPA (Robotic Process Automation) 字面意思无外乎是 “机器人”“流程”“自动化”。 关于它的定义, 也许10家企业会有11种看法。 那么, 不同人眼中的RPA又是怎样的呢? 程序猿眼中的RPA 老板眼…
2024/11/28 8:29:23 人评论 次浏览## 利用TPC-H为MYSQL生成数据 导言 这篇文章是看了joyee写的TPC-H数据导入MySQL教程以及另一篇网上的MySQL TPCH测试工具简要手册 后写的,有些内容是完全转载自以上两篇文章的,这里我写这篇文章主要写下自己的归纳和更改。 TPC-H简介 TCP-H是一个决策支持…
2024/11/28 8:28:22 人评论 次浏览1 构造方法介绍 需要在创建对象的同时明确对象的属性值 l 构造方法的格式: 修饰符 构造方法名(参数列表) { } l 构造方法的体现: n 构造方法没有返回值类型。也不需要写返回值。因为它是为构建对象的,对象创建完,方法就执行结…
2024/11/28 5:39:38 人评论 次浏览在Python中,每次取最大或者最小元素比较容易,直接用max或者min函数就行,如下面代码: #Input: a [1,3,4,3,7,3,9,3,1,2] print(max a is:, max(a)) print(min a is:, min(a))#output: max a is: 9 min a is: 1但是有时…
2024/11/28 5:39:07 人评论 次浏览4 基于RoundTrip(往返)的通讯协议设计 通讯服务器插件的核心为3部分:(1)与通讯方式、业务逻辑无关的通讯协议实现;(2)和通讯方式、业务逻辑有关的通讯业务逻辑的实现;&am…
2024/11/28 5:38:37 人评论 次浏览sed命令: (1) 批量修改当前文件夹中所有文件中的某个字符串替换为新的字符串: #!/bin/bashrm -rf ./c mkdir cfor file in ls *.sh doif [ -f $file ] ; thenecho $fileif [ $file ! "change.sh" ] ; thennewfile&qu…
2024/11/28 5:38:07 人评论 次浏览1、Java中集合的结构对比 2.HashMap底层原理 首先HashMap是根据key的hashCode值来进行存储数据的,大多情况下可以直接定位到他的值,所以具有很快的速度,但遍历顺序不确定,HashMap只允许一条记录的建为null,值可以有多…
2024/11/28 5:37:36 人评论 次浏览